Citations

2 citations on record

Every regulation cited on a CCLD inspection of this facility, sourced from the public record. Each row links to the visit’s inspector narrative.

What does Type A vs Type B mean?

Type A. Serious citation. Imminent or substantial risk to children. The regulator requires corrective action immediately and may impose a civil penalty.

Type B. Lower-severity citation. Corrective action required, no imminent risk. The regulator monitors compliance on the next visit.

  • 1569.269(1)(10)Type A

    Personal Rights – To be accorded with dignity in their personal relationships with staff, residents and other persons. To be free from neglect financial exploitation, involuntary seclusion, punishment, humiliation intimidation and verbal, mental physical or sexual abuse. The licensee did not ensure that the personal rights of the residents were implemented.

  • 87464(d)Type A

    Basic Services - A facility need not accept a particular resident for care. However, if a facility chooses to accept a particular resident for care, the facility shall be responsible for meeting the resident's needs… The licensee did not ensure that the staff were trained to interact appropriately with dementia residents.

Is The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care licensed in California?

Yes, The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care is currently licensed in California. It has been licensed since 2008.

How many citations does The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care have?

The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care has 2 citations on record: 2 Type A (more serious) citations. It has received 11 visits (6 inspections, 4 complaint visits, 1 other visit).

When was The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care last inspected?

The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care was last inspected on May 20, 2026. California inspects licensed assisted living facilities (RCFEs) on a periodic basis or following a complaint.

What type of assisted living facility is The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care?

The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care is a Residential Care Facility for the Elderly (RCFE), which is a licensed assisted living facility serving older adults with a licensed capacity of 100 residents. It is located in Redding, Shasta County, California.

How does The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care compare to other assisted living facilities in Shasta County?

The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care has 2 citations, which is below the county average of 3.1 citations per facility. There are 43 assisted living facilities in Shasta County.

Does The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care have any serious violations?

The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care has 2 Type A citations on record. Type A citations indicate conditions that pose an immediate health or safety risk to residents. Review the inspection timeline above for details on each citation.

Has The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care had any complaint inspections?

The Vistas Assisted Living & Memory Care has received 4 complaint-triggered inspections. 2 resulted in substantiated findings. Complaint inspections are triggered when someone reports a concern to CCLD.
